Unsafe Condition
Cracks have been found on seats with backrest links P/N 90-000200-104-1 and 90-000200-104-2. These cracks can significantly affect the structural integrity of seat backrests.

Required Actions
Inspect backrest links for cracking. Replace cracked links with new, improved links. Eventually replace all links with new, improved links.

Affected Aircraft
Sicma Aero Seat 88xx, 89xx, 90xx, 91xx, 92xx, 93xx, 95xx, and 96xx series passenger seat assemblies with backrest links P/N 90-000200-104-1 and 90-000200-104-2, installed on various transport category airplanes listed in Table 1 of the AD.
